Republican Abuse of Power Undermines the Essence of Democracy
 

(Washington, DC)- Congressman John Conyers, Jr. (D-MI) strongly condemned the actions of Republican Ways and Means Chairman Bill Thomas in today's Committee markup.  Chairman Thomas's staff called the Capitol Police in an attempt to clear Democratic Members from the Ways and Means Committee Library.  Conyers stated, "The Majority attempted to use the Capitol Police to break up a private meeting of their Democratic colleagues.  This abuse of power not only undermines the very foundation of our democracy, but endangers the right of the elected representatives of the people to peaceably assemble and voice their opposition to the majority's policies and actions.  These actions threaten the very institution of the House of Representatives and I condemn them in the strongest possible terms."

"Since taking the majority, the Republican Party has routinely abused their power by preventing Democrats from engaging in vital debates on the House floor, denying us the opportunity to introduce amendments to legislation, and now by attempting to use the Capitol Police to break up a meeting of Democratic members.  These actions raise the partisan acrimony to new and dangerous levels that threaten to paralyze the House of Representatives.  The people of the United States and the traditions of the House deserve a higher level of respect and decorum from the majority."
